Abstract
Many of the systems around us are
connected in networks with complex patterns
forming a complex networks. The individuals of
these networks interact among each other tending
to impose theirs own state to the surrounding
individuals. Such tendencies cause dynamic
processes in complex networks defined as
influence spreading. There is a big diversity of
such processes, and their research gives important
results for predicting the speed and rate of
spreading of many processes like natural viruses,
computer viruses, social processes etc.
